NetNamedPipeSecurity Classe
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Fournit l’accès aux paramètres de sécurité pour les points de terminaison configurés avec la liaison de canal nommé.
public ref class NetNamedPipeSecurity sealed
public sealed class NetNamedPipeSecurity
type NetNamedPipeSecurity = class
Public NotInheritable Class NetNamedPipeSecurity
- Héritage
-
NetNamedPipeSecurity
Exemples
Le code suivant montre comment ajouter un NetNamedPipeSecurity objet à une NetNamedPipeBinding instance.
NetNamedPipeBinding nnpb = new NetNamedPipeBinding();
NetNamedPipeSecurity nnpSecurity = nnpb.Security;
nnpSecurity.Mode = NetNamedPipeSecurityMode.Transport;
NamedPipeTransportSecurity npts = nnpSecurity.Transport;
serviceHost.AddServiceEndpoint(typeof(ICalculator), nnpb, "net.pipe://localhost/ServiceModelSamples/Service");
Constructeurs
| Nom | Description |
|---|---|
| NetNamedPipeSecurity() |
Initialise une nouvelle instance de la classe NetNamedPipeSecurity. |
Propriétés
| Nom | Description |
|---|---|
| Mode |
Obtient ou définit le mode de sécurité de la liaison de canal nommé. |
| Transport |
Obtient la sécurité de transport pour la liaison de canal nommé. |
Méthodes
| Nom | Description |
|---|---|
| Equals(Object) |
Détermine si l’objet spécifié est égal à l’objet actuel. (Hérité de Object) |
| GetHashCode() |
Sert de fonction de hachage par défaut. (Hérité de Object) |
| GetType() |
Obtient la Type de l’instance actuelle. (Hérité de Object) |
| MemberwiseClone() |
Crée une copie superficielle du Objectactuel. (Hérité de Object) |
| ShouldSerializeTransport() |
Retourne une valeur qui indique si la Transport propriété a changé de sa valeur par défaut et doit être sérialisée. Cela est utilisé par WCF pour l’intégration XAML. |
| ToString() |
Retourne une chaîne qui représente l’objet actuel. (Hérité de Object) |